Abstract :
Low power and energy aware design methods have been ramping on a steep curve in the 21st century across all segments of the electronics industry. Fundamentally different approaches are still needed for maximizing energy efficiency. When traditionally performance driven computational parts are put to use in energy sensitive applications, redundant features and excessive operational speeds often result in increased cost and wasted energy. This paper describes a novel digital Maximum Power Point Tracking (MPPT) control architecture with fast feedback loop and high resolution PWM, as an example of an application specific approach. This MPPT can be easily adopted to a variety of systems with renewable energy sources for increased system efficiency, and integrated into a low cost compact component due to its simple robust design and scalability to cheap IC technologies. It is estimated that the resulting benefit of this approach is at least an order of magnitude energy savings compared to the use of off-the-shelf controllers.
